Kia and Hyundai Release NFT Collection with New Vehicles

AUTOMAKERS: Over 15K NFTs total, second NFT collection debuted

Kia America Inc. of Irvine and Hyundai Motor America of Fountain Valley have released NFT collections with the 2023 Kia Soul and the IONIQ 6, respectively.

Kia’s 10,100 NFTs are available on NFT platform Sweet NFT, while Hyundai’s 5,000 NFTs were distributed via airdrop.

The Kia NFT collection draws inspiration from NFT marketplace Dead Army Skeleton Klub, whose most popular characters made an appearance in the automaker’s recent ad for its Soul crossover.

Hyundai’s NFTs randomly combines backgrounds, colors and objects that can create tens of thousands of NFT iterations, the automaker said.

Both automakers have previously released their first NFT collections earlier this year.
